Output 0684d1ea1455e4696768caf8a7820ca590c04a7e4a0c82ca819f237dbc408c8e:0

value
669013
script pubkey
OP_0 OP_PUSHBYTES_20 c72957c5329b60de70e5843c3b52106d6addffab
address
tb1qcu5403fjndsduu89ss7rk5ssd44dmlat4jd094
transaction
0684d1ea1455e4696768caf8a7820ca590c04a7e4a0c82ca819f237dbc408c8e
confirmations
109959
spent
false

1 Sat Range